CLINTON, S.C. (AP) -Presbyterian wide receiver Larry Carlson Thomas died in a car accident early Friday morning.
Thomas lost control of his 2005 Dodge Neon around 3 a.m. on Interstate 26 in Newberry County, authorities said. The car struck a guardrail, then hit some trees,
Thomas died at the scene, while a passenger was treated at the hospital and released. Neither were wearing seatbelts.
The 20-year-old Thomas was a graduate of Edisto High School. The sophomore physics major played in eight games last season, catching 41 passes for 539 yards and seven touchdowns.
Coach Bobby Bentley canceled Friday’s practice and a scrimmage Saturday.
“We are deeply saddened by the loss of Larry Thomas,” Bentley said. “Larry was an outstanding and talented individual. Our hearts go out to the family and friends of Larry. This is a tremendous loss to the Presbyterian College community.”
